The Travis tests do exactly this (along with --tee to actually save the
output). It seems like a minor miracle that this is the first test
output that has actually triggered as TAP input. I'd suggest that the
problem is not in the test, though, but that our "--verbose" option is
unsuitable for using with a TAP harness.

The obvious fix would be to send "--verbose" output to stderr, but I
suspect that would end up annoying for people who do:

  ./t5547-push-quarantine.sh -v | less

to read long output. Probably we need some option like "--log" which
logs in the same way that "--tee" does, but _without_ sending the data
to stdout. Naively, that just means replacing the "tee" invocation with
"cat", but I suspect it will be a lot more complicated than that,
because we still need to let the TAP output go to stdout.
Can we determine that we're running with something monitoring the TAP
output? Because then we could make verbose go to stderr instead
dynamically?
I think $HARNESS_ACTIVE could tell us that. But the hard part isn't
activating it; it's directing the verbose output to the log without
sending it to stdout.

See the patch I posted later in the thread, and my musings on
auto-activating it. I guess we could do so safely when we see
$HARNESS_ACTIVE along with "--tee" and "--verbose", though I don't know
if it's worth the trouble.

For $HARNESS_ACTIVE with _just_ "--verbose", I don't think it would be a
good idea to activate it. We should either silently ignore --verbose
then, or complain and die.
